Happy memories make you feel positive and calm, say scientists

Recalling happy memories elicits feelings of positivity and enhances one's wellbeing, according to a study by the National Centre for Biotechnology Information in the US. Remembering good times can dampen our stress response and make us feel calmer. Part of the aim of Recognii TV is to do just that - prompt happy memories and laughter with feel-good sights and sounds.
